Technical Specifications
| Specification | Details |
|---|
| Manufacturer | ABB |
| Model Number | 3BHB005243R0105 |
| Module Type | Gate Unit Power Supply |
| Function | Provides Regulated DC Voltage to IGBT Gates |
| System Compatibility | ABB IGBT Drives and Inverter Systems |
| Installation | Control Cabinet / Drive Module Mount |
| Operating Temperature | -20°C to 60°C |
| Storage Temperature | -40°C to 85°C |
| Dimensions | 200 mm × 150 mm × 50 mm |
| Weight | 1.2 kg (2.65 lb) |
Applications in IGBT Gate Control and System Efficiency
The ABB KU C755 AE105 Gate Unit Power Supply is engineered to provide stable DC voltage for IGBT gate circuits, ensuring precise switching in industrial power electronics systems. By maintaining consistent gate voltage, it directly contributes to efficient energy conversion and reduced thermal stress in power modules.
Typical application scenarios include:
-
Industrial Drive Systems: Supplies IGBT gate circuits for efficient motor control.
-
Power Inverters: Ensures reliable gate operation in DC-to-AC conversion systems.
-
Renewable Energy Inverters: Supports stable IGBT switching in solar and wind energy installations.
-
Transportation Electrification: Powers gate circuits in electric vehicles and traction systems.
-
Heavy Industrial Equipment: Provides reliable gate supply in high-current, high-power applications.
The module’s role is critical for maintaining switching efficiency, minimizing heat generation, and improving overall system longevity.
